Why The Quarter Zip Works So Well

Quarter zips are one of the most forgiving pieces in menswear. They flatter almost every body type because of the neckline. That partial zip creates a vertical line that draws the eye down and gives your upper body a cleaner, more athletic shape. It’s also formal enough for most situations while still allowing you to be comfortable and not feel overdressed.

They’re also super versatile. You can easily dress a quarter zip up or down. With the right styling it replaces a hoodie, a crew neck, or even a blazer. Basically, it fills a lot of roles at once and helps simplify your wardrobe. If you are building a capsule wardrobe or you want pieces that do more than one job, the quarter zip is a must.

Fit Is Everything
A quarter zip sweater only looks modern if the fit is right. Too baggy and you will look like you borrowed it from your dad. Too tight and you will look like you sized down on purpose to show off your chest. The sweet spot is relaxed but tailored.
Here is what to aim for:
• Shoulders: The shoulder seams should sit right at the edge of your shoulders. If they are sliding down your arm, it is too big.
• Chest: It should skim your chest, not vacuum seal it. You should have room to move, but no sagging.
• Length: The hem should hit around mid fly. Anything much longer makes your proportions look off.
• Sleeves: Slightly fitted but not tight. You should be able to push the sleeves up without feeling like you are cutting off circulation.
If you are between two sizes, go with the slightly smaller size if the fabric has some stretch. If it is a heavyweight cotton, wool, or merino blend, go with your normal size to avoid looking boxy.
The Zip Position Matters More Than You Think

Sounds weird, but the way you wear the zipper changes the whole vibe.
Fully Zipped: Preppy, clean, a little polished. It’s a bit stuff but it’ll keep you warm and you won’t have to worry what shirt you wear underneath.
Half Zipped: Effortlessly cool. Shows a bit of your undershirt while still remaining clean cut. Works for everyday looks.
Fully Open: Relaxed, casual, slightly sporty. Good for weekends and laid back outfits.
Try not to go all the way open unless you are wearing a T shirt underneath. Anything lower and it starts looking sleezy.
Choose the Right Material for the Situation
Not all quarter zips are created equal. The material decides whether you look refined or like you are on your way to golf practice.
Merino Wool

This is the gold standard. Merino hits that sweet spot where it looks elevated but never stuffy. The fibers are incredibly fine, which gives the sweater a smooth, almost silky surface that drapes cleanly on your torso. It keeps you warm when it is cold and cool when it is warm because merino naturally regulates temperature, which makes it perfect for year round wear.
Cotton

Cotton quarter zips are the everyday workhorses. They have that relaxed, athletic energy that fits anywhere from running errands to grabbing dinner. The texture is usually a bit thicker and more structured than merino, which gives your upper body a clean shape without trying too hard. If you want that modern sportswear vibe, choose a heavier cotton or a cotton blend that keeps its structure. These look especially good with jeans, chinos, and minimal sneakers.
Fleece

Fleece quarter zips lean fully into cozy weather mode. These are soft, plush, and made for fall and winter days when comfort is the priority. They have a casual, outdoorsy feel that works with denim, cargo pants, joggers, and hiking boots. Fleece adds volume, which makes the outfit feel more relaxed and laid back. It is a great weekend choice when you want warmth without the weight of a big knit.
Performance Fabrics

These are the modern, technical quarter zips you see from brands like Lululemon, Vuori, or Rhone. The fabrics are stretchy, breathable, and designed to move with you, which makes them ideal for travel, commutes, or light workouts. They are very good for layering because they sit close to the body without feeling tight, and they never wrinkle, so you always look neat. They also dry quickly, resist odor, and keep their shape even after a long day.
Cable Knit or Textured

This is where you bring in depth. Cable knit, waffle knit, ribbed knit, and other textured quarter zips immediately look more premium because the patterns catch the light and add dimension. They feel heavier, richer, and more luxurious, which makes them perfect for colder seasons. These pair beautifully with wool trousers, dark denim, leather boots, and overcoats.
How to Layer a Quarter Zip the Right Way

Layering is the secret to making a quarter zip look intentional instead of accidental.
T shirt underneath: The easiest move. Stick with a fitted tee that is the same color family as the sweater or something neutral like black, white, or charcoal.
Polo underneath: This gives a sporty, country club type feel but with a modern twist. Looks great with chinos or tailored joggers.
Button down shirt underneath: The classic office look. Keep the collar points tucked under the sweater so they do not flare out like wings. A crisp Oxford shirt pairs well with merino wool quarter zips.
Over a dress shirt with a tie: Yes, this works when done intentionally. Choose a thin merino quarter zip in a solid deep color like navy or charcoal and keep the zip halfway open to show the tie.
Under a jacket: Quarter zips under a bomber, topcoat, puffer, or denim jacket look incredibly sharp. The zip adds detail without overwhelming the look.
Avoid wearing bulky hoodies or thick shirts underneath because they fight for space and ruin the silhouette.
Shoes That Pair Well
Quarter zips are flexible, so your shoes decide the energy.
Sneakers: Go with minimal white leather sneakers for a clean and modern look. Great for daytime fits.

Boots: Chelsea boots or lace up leather boots instantly level up the outfit and add structure.

Loafers: Perfect for office or preppy outfits. Especially good with merino fabric.

Casual boots: Desert boots or chukkas give everything a relaxed but elevated vibe.

Avoid shoes that are too chunky unless the rest of the outfit is equally substantial. Quarter zips look best with streamlined footwear.
Seasonal Tips
Fall: Stick to textured quarter zips like ribbed cotton or merino blends. Earth tones shine here.
Winter: Go heavier with cable knits, wool blends, and fleece. Layer under coats.
Spring: Stick with breathable cotton or lightweight merino. Lighter colors like cream, sage, or light gray work well.
Summer: If you absolutely need one, choose a performance fabric or ultra lightweight cotton and pair it with shorts for chilly evenings.
Common Mistakes Guys Make Wearing Quarter Zips
Wearing it too big: Oversized quarter zips make you look sloppy, not stylish.
Pairing it with overly formal outfits: Do not throw a chunky cotton quarter zip over a dress shirt at a black tie event.
Letting the collar flop: Make sure the collar stands up or falls neatly. A messy collar ruins the clean lines.
Wearing a loud graphic tee underneath: It will show when the zipper is open and it looks messy.
Choosing bright colors for work: Stick to neutrals so you look sharp.
Wearing it with baggy jeans and bulky sneakers: It throws off the streamlined shape.
